WHAT IF?
Have you ever been afraid to speak a kind word to someone, send them a gift or call them on the phone to see how their day is going because they might think you're weird for doing it for no reason?
Have you ever avoided a person or people or hoped that they didn't see you, afraid that you'll "say something stupid" and they'd laugh at you or make fun of you?
Have you ever decided not to share your gifts or talents with someone because they might find fault with them?
When these fears come against us, the question that's really being posed can be summed up in two words, "What if"? "WHAT IF I do these things and "this" ends up happening"?
If all of the above fears came to pass, they can't change who we are as people unless WE let them and if we do choose to reach out to someone and they don't receive it or make a joke out of it, it's because they too are afraid to be rejected, but that does not mean the next person we reach out to will do the same thing. In fact, the next person we do it for may need it more than we'll ever know.
Words have power, they can build someone up or tear them down, they can encourage someone or discourage them so can the unspoken words of our actions. How will you use yours today?
2 Timothy 1:7
For God did not give us a spirit of timidity (of cowardice, of craven and cringing and fawning fear), but [He has given us a spirit] of power and of love and of calm and well-balanced mind.
